Optimizing Operations for Enhanced ROI in Commercial Real Estate

In the dynamic world of commercial real estate, maximizing return on investment (ROI) stands as a top priority. Streamlining operations is essential to achieving this goal. By adopting efficient systems and processes, property owners and managers can decrease operational costs, optimize tenant satisfaction, and ultimately maximize profitability.

  • Utilizing technology solutions, such as property management software, can automate tasks, improve communication, and provide valuable insights.
  • Conducting regular maintenance and repairs proactively can prevent costly issues down the line.
  • Fostering strong relationships with tenants through efficient service can generate higher tenant retention rates.

By embracing these strategies, commercial real estate professionals can place themselves for long-term success and achieve sustainable ROI growth.

Best Practices for Successful Commercial Property Leasing

Securing a profitable and enduring commercial property lease requires meticulous planning and execution. To optimize your leasing strategy, consider these best practices: Conduct thorough due diligence about the property's location, condition, and market value. Craft a comprehensive contract that clearly outlines all parties' rights and responsibilities. Negotiate terms advantageous to your business needs, including rent, lease term, and renewal options. Establish strong communication with tenants to foster a collaborative relationship and address any concerns promptly. Regularly review and update the lease agreement to ensure it remains aligned with your evolving business targets.
